What is SCHD?
SCHD, or Schwab U.S. Dividend Equity ETF, is created to track the efficiency of the Dow Jones U.S. Dividend 100 Index. This index comprises 100 high dividend-yielding U.S. stocks, chosen based upon their monetary health, dividend payout ratios, and yield. SCHD offers a blend of capital appreciation and income, making it a favored option for long-lasting financiers.
Key Features of SCHD:Focus on Quality: SCHD chooses stocks based upon money flow, dividend sustainability, and yield.Low Expense Ratio: With an expenditure ratio of 0.06%, it’s among the most budget friendly dividend ETFs.Diversification: SCHD diversifies across sectors, helping reduce threats connected with private stocks.The Importance of Dividend Yield
Dividend yield is an essential metric for income-focused investors. It determines the annual dividend payment relative to the stock cost, supplying insights into the possible roi. For SCHD, experts and investors make use of a dividend yield calculator to assess the anticipated returns based upon present rate and dividend Yield calculator schd information.
Formula for Dividend Yield
The formula for computing dividend yield is uncomplicated:

[\ text Dividend Yield = \ frac \ text Annual Dividend per Share \ text Present Share Price]Example Calculation Using SCHD
To illustrate how the dividend yield calculator works, let’s consider a theoretical circumstance:
Current Share Price of schd semi-annual dividend calculator: ₤ 75.00Annual Dividend per Share: ₤ 2.50
Using the formula:

[\ text Dividend Yield = \ frac 2.50 75.00 = 0.0333 \ text or 3.33%.]
This implies financiers can expect to get a yield of 3.33% based upon the present share cost and annual dividend.

What is the link in between SCHD and dividend yields?
SCHD invests in top quality U.S. business known for consistent dividend payments. The performance of these companies straight affects SCHD’s dividend yield.
2. How frequently does SCHD pay dividends?
SCHD generally pays dividends quarterly, which can provide a consistent income stream for investors.
3. Can I reinvest dividends from SCHD?
Yes, numerous brokers provide Dividend Reinvestment Plans (DRIPs) that permit investors to reinvest their dividends back into schd dividend payment calculator to purchase additional shares.
4. What are the risks associated with purchasing SCHD?
Like all financial investments, SCHD carries risks such as market volatility, company efficiency downturns, and potential changes in dividend policies.
5. How does SCHD compare to other dividend ETFs?
SCHD typically has a lower expense ratio than many completing dividend ETFs and frequently yields competitive returns. Nevertheless, each ETF has various focus techniques, so financiers must examine particular portfolios when making contrasts.
